The proposed overhaul of the Lumera Rewards programme replaces tiered points with flat cashback credits. Modelled cost impact: liability on the balance sheet drops roughly a third once legacy points expire, while redemption frequency is expected to rise. Breakage assumptions were stress-tested against the Tarnow pilot data and held up. Implementation spend is front-loaded into two quarters, offset by reduced administration overhead thereafter. Finance signs off subject to the strategic context set out in the note below.

internal memo for tagef-hadup: Gross margin on Ulaath came in at 15 percent against a plan of 5 percent. Only 7 of the 120 pilot accounts renewed Ulaath, so a churn review is set for October 15.

Test plan: ReminderJob v4 (Clinic Nimbrook). Verify cron fires at 06:00 local, batches max 500 patients, dedupes by visit ID. Check SMS fallback when the Pexlar gateway times out. Staging only — do not point at prod roster. Failures page the on-call channel. To run the smoke suite against the staging API, use the token below.

login token, bahip-bahaf: eyJhbGciOiJIUzI1NiIsInR5cCI6IkpXVCJ9.eyJzdWIiOiIhkhbPoIn0.I63r8njT

Subject: New Subscription Tier — Briefing Before Launch

Team,

We launch the Meridian Plus tier on the first of next month. It sits between Standard and Enterprise, priced at a 40% premium over Standard, bundling the Skyloft analytics module and priority support. Branch managers: train front-line staff this week, update signage, and do not discount below list during the launch window. Pilot results from the Greywick branch were strong — 11% upgrade rate. The commercial intent behind this tier is summarised in the note below.

board note of yahig-bafog: Zorvanek Partners plans to lower the Jorox list price by 61.2 percent in October. The pricing group signed off on a budget of $141.0 million for Project Gormir. The renewal with Olidorax Group closes at $453.7 million a year, 11.6 percent below the last contract. Project Casok slips by six weeks because of the tooling delay.

# Heya — this is the env file for Cartquake, our checkout load-test rig.
# It hammers the staging checkout for the Fennelworth storefront, never prod.
# Keep VUSERS under 500 unless you've warned the platform folks first.
# Ramp-up settings live in ramp.toml, not here.
# The rig needs the staging gateway secret to place fake orders, and that goes on the next line.

secret setting of tajof-bahif: COURIER_KEY3=65d